What defines endgame content? Is it raiding epic dungeons to take down the strongest bosses there are, or is it facing off against other players to climb the ladder and become the top PvPer? Is endgame content gathering materials and crafting the strongest and most exotic equipment that there is, or is it all about playing the market and amassing more wealth than everybody else? Some people even argue that fashion and minigames are endgame content!
Ryouta has already done all of that. Having spent most of his life playing MMO after MMO, he now finds himself wanting to live a virtual life that is far more relaxed and casual than what he is known for.
To Ryouta, the true endgame is fishing.

Overview of the Story:
The True Endgame revolves around our MC's journey into a new game that is unique. The game doesn't show a status screen, Skills, Stats, a Character Sheet, or anything else. This game, made to feel and be treated like reality, allows for a wide range of play and adventure. The game itself is not the only thing unique, as the MC isn't about conquering the game world (not yet at least). Instead, it revolves around adventuring and exploring the game world in a fun, eccentric, and comedic manner with the MCs two past friends and a developing crew of new friends. Still, on his journey the MC and his two unique older friends are placed in situations that give way to their past deeds in game. Deeds....of an infamous nature.
